ReplyDeleteHere's what I would like to see: I would like to see you closer to him when he is tracking (you can always play line at the turns especially since you know where they are), I would like to see you offering him water EVERY article, I would like to see a food drop after every turn and every article - the distance can vary so he is not expecting it every time at say 35 yards (or use an article as a reward for making a nice turn), I would like to see a 'turn' track that mimics the example on the website where it is a stairstep pattern 50L/50R/50L/50R etc. I think you can get a good stairstep in at Pocahontas. Article indication is good, I would concentrate on the restart with a command and again, offer water. It will absolutely save your butt in a test so start practicing it now.
